The Core Mechanics and Gameplay Loop
At its heart, the game centers around simple touch controls. Typically, players tap the screen to move the chicken forward a predetermined distance, attempting to time these movements between gaps in the oncoming traffic. The flow of vehicles often increases in speed and complexity as the player progresses through levels, introducing new challenges and demanding greater precision. Successful navigation not only leads to continued play but also rewards the player with in-game currency, often represented by coins or other collectibles. These rewards can be utilized to unlock new chicken skins, power-ups, or other cosmetic enhancements.
The real challenge emerges from the unpredictable nature of the traffic. Cars, trucks, and other vehicles appear at varying intervals and speeds, requiring players to constantly assess the situation and react accordingly. Some versions also introduce obstacles beyond standard traffic, such as moving platforms, temporary roadblocks, or even other animals that impede progress. The combination of these elements creates a dynamic and engaging experience that keeps players on their toes. Often, the game features vibrant visuals and upbeat music to enhance the overall experience.
The Strategic Importance of Bonus Collection
While survival is paramount, actively seeking bonuses adds another layer of strategy to the gameplay. These bonuses can range from temporary invincibility shields and speed boosts to multipliers that increase the value of collected coins. Deciding whether to risk a more challenging maneuver to snag a bonus – potentially increasing the likelihood of a collision – is a key decision point for players. Mastering this risk-assessment aspect is crucial for maximizing scores and progressing through the levels efficiently. The placement of these bonuses is often deliberately designed to present players with calculated risks.
The benefits offered by collecting bonuses can significantly impact a player’s run. A well-timed invincibility shield can allow safe passage through a particularly dense section of traffic, while a speed boost can quickly close the gap to the finish line. Understanding the impact of each bonus type and utilizing them strategically is a hallmark of a skilled player. Effective bonus collection often separates casual players from those aiming for high scores and leaderboard positions. It introduces an element of skill beyond pure reaction time.
| Bonus Type | Effect | Duration |
|---|---|---|
| Invincibility Shield | Protects against collisions | 5-10 seconds |
| Speed Boost | Increases chicken's movement speed | 3-5 seconds |
| Coin Multiplier | Increases the value of collected coins | 10-15 seconds |
| Slow Motion | Temporarily slows down traffic | 2-4 seconds |
As seen in the table above, strategic use of these bonuses is paramount for prolonged success. They aren’t just about scoring points; they’re about survival and maximizing efficiency.

Monetization Strategies and Ethical Considerations
The free-to-play model is prevalent in this genre, and monetization is often achieved through in-app purchases and advertisements. Players may have the option to purchase in-game currency directly or to remove advertisements for a one-time fee. While these strategies are common, it’s crucial for developers to implement them ethically, ensuring that the game remains enjoyable and balanced even for players who choose not to spend money. Aggressive or intrusive advertising can quickly detract from the overall experience and lead to player dissatisfaction. A well-implemented monetization system should enhance, rather than detract from, the core gameplay loop.
A key consideration for developers is finding a balance between generating revenue and providing a fair and enjoyable experience for all players. Offering optional cosmetic items or time-saving upgrades is generally less intrusive than pay-to-win mechanics that give paying players a significant advantage. Transparency regarding in-app purchases and advertising practices is also essential for building trust with players. Responsible monetization helps ensure the longevity and sustainability of the game.

The Role of Physics and Collision Detection
Accurate physics and reliable collision detection are fundamental to the gameplay experience. The game needs to accurately simulate the movement of the chicken and the vehicles, taking into account factors such as gravity and momentum. Collision detection must be precise, ensuring that collisions are registered correctly and consistently. Imprecise collision detection can lead to frustrating and unfair gameplay scenarios. Sophisticated collision algorithms are needed to handle overlapping objects and complex interactions.
A believable physics engine is incredibly important for adding a layer of realism to this admittedly unrealistic premise. The way the chicken reacts to near misses, the slight bounce after a successful dodge, all contribute to the immersive quality of the game. Optimizing the physics engine is crucial for maintaining performance, as complex calculations can be computationally expensive. Finding the right balance between realism and performance is a key challenge for developers.
